No, there is no direct train from Market Harborough to Ludlow. However, there are services departing from Market Harborough station and arriving at Ludlow station via Birmingham New Street.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 18m.

The distance between Market Harborough and Ludlow is 122.6 km. The road distance is 201 km.
You can take a train from Market Harborough to Ludlow via Leicester, Birmingham New Street, and Shrewsbury in around 3h 43m.
